A result of the abnormal fur surrounding their ears, Poms is usually susceptible to ear infections. Make sure you watch out for signs of soreness. These incorporate scratching or head rubbing. Get him on the vet straight absent in order to avoid it obtaining worse.

A Pomeranian's urge for food can vary determined by age, metabolism, and exercise stage. Normally, an adult Pom requires approximately 1/4 to one/two cup of large-top quality dry meals on a daily basis, divided into two foods. Puppies, remaining a lot more Lively, may call for marginally extra. Constantly remember to alter feeding quantities as important to manage best body weight and consult your vet for personalized assistance. As small frail dogs, Pomeranians have tender and susceptible throats. It is vital that a Pomeranian puppy is walked over a harness instead of a traditional collar and direct. This is to avoid him struggling from damage to his throat when he pulls.
